SINBO SHD 7061 HAIR DRYER INSTRUCTION MANUAL
Read all instructions before using and save these instructions
Features
• DC motor
• Concentrator
• 2 speed and heat setting
• Cool shot function
• Overheating Protection
• Hang up hook
• AC220-240V, 50/60Hz, 1400-1800W
Important Safeguards
When using an electrical appliance, basic safety precautions should always be observed, including the following:
1. Check if the voltage indicated on the appliance corresponds to the local voltage before you connect the appliance.
2. This appliance is not intended for use by persons (including children) with reduced physical, sensory or mental capabilities, or lack of experience and knowledge, unless they have been given supervision or instruction concerning use of the appliance by a person responsible for their safety. Children should be supervised to ensure that they do not play with the appliance.
3. WARNING
Do not use this appliance near water or in bathtubs, basins or other vessels.
4. When the hair dryer is used in a bathroom, unplug the appliance after use since the proximity of water presents a hazard, even when the hairdryer is switched off.
5. For additional protection, we advise you to install a residual current device (RCD) with a rated residual operating current not exceeding 30mA in the electrical circuit supplying the bathroom. Ask your installer for advice.
6. Never block the air grilles.
7. If the appliance overheats, it will switch off automatically. Unplug the appliance and
let it cool down for a few minutes. Before you switch the appliance on again, check the grilles to make sure they are not blocked by fluff, hair, etc.
8. Do not direct the airflow towards the eyes or other sensitive areas.
9. Neither should the appliance be used with wet hands nor immersed in water, held in
running water, or allowed to become wet.
10. Do not use the hair dryer for purposes other than drying and styling human hair.

IMPORTANT SAFEGUARDS
11. Do not pull the cord with unnecessary force. Do not wrap the cord around the unit.
Check cord regularly for any sign of damage. Damaged cords can be dangerous.
12. If the supply cord is damaged, it must be replaced by the manufacturer or its service agent or a similarly qualified person in order to avoid a hazard.
13. Always switch the appliance off before putting it down, even if it is only for a moment.
14. Always unplug the appliance after use.
15. Clean the appliance after use to avoid the accumulation of grease and other residues.
Drying
1. Put the plug in the wall socket.
2. Switch the appliance on by selecting the desired setting.
The airflow and temperature can be adjusted: (1) After drying hair, can use the cool button to set style with a continuous flow of cool
air. (2) Dry your hair by making brushing movements while holding the dryer at a small distance from your hair.
Instruction for switch
0: appliance off I: low speed & low heating II: high speed & high heating Cool button = puniness cool air
Styling attachments Concentrator
The concentrator enables you to direct the airflow at your hair that you are styling. Connect the concentrator by simply snapping it onto the appliance. Disconnect it by pulling it off.
Cleaning
1. The appliance can be cleaned with a dry cloth.
2. The attachments can be cleaned with a moist cloth or rinsed under a running tap.
Remove the attachments from the appliance before cleaning them. Make sure the attachments are dry before using or storing them. Never rinse the appliance with water.
Storage
When not in use “unplug it.” Allow the appliance to cool and store it in a dry location. This hair dryer features a loop allowing it to be conveniently hung on a hook for easy access. Never wrap the cord around

STORAGE
the appliance since this will cause the cord to wear prematurely and break. If the supply cord of this appliance becomes damaged the appliance must be replaced by returning to the retailer from which the product was purchased or a similarly qualified person in order to avoid a hazard.
Correct Disposal of this product
This marking indicates that this product should not be disposed with other household wastes throughout the EU. To prevent possible harm to the environment or human
health from uncontrolled waste disposal, recycle it responsibly to promote the sustainable reuse of material resources. To return your used device, please use the return and collection systems or contact the retailer where the product was purchased. They can take this product for environmental safe recycling.
